Apple and Pomegranate Homemade Wine

    Ingredients:

  • 20 lbs of apples
  • 6,5 lbs of pomegranates

Wash and chop the apples, cut the core out. Mash them, strain the liquid and squeeze the pulp. Strain the juice and pour into a bottle.
Peel the fruits and remove the seed sacs from the bitter white membrane. Place the seed sacs into
enamelware dish, crush. Squeeze the pulp and strain the juice into the bottle with apple juice. Close the bottle with an airlock that will keep oxygen out during fermentation. Keep in dark warm place. After 21 day pour wine into another bottle, leaving the sediment. Allow to sit for another day, then bottle and cork carefully. Wine is ready.
